X-15 FLIGHT REQUEST

Flight No.: 1-57-94 Scheduled Date : August 12, 1965

Pilot: Milton O. Thompson

Purpose : To obtain data for the following programs:

1. MIT Scanner - (W. Wilson)

2. Stability and Control - (J. Kolf)

Instrumentation Engineer - (Don Yount)
Launch: Delamar Lake #1 on magnetic heading 214°, B.C.S. "ON," ·Y switch "STANDBY." Ventral OFF.

Launch Point Coordinates: 38° 05' N, 117° 17.5' W
 
 
 No. Time Alt Vel a q  Event
             
1. 0 45 790 0 145 Launch, light engine, increase to 100% T. Rotate at 11° a ( » 2g) until q = 34°.
             
2. 25 49 1600 11 530 q = 34°. Maintain q = 34°.
             
3. 81 128 5200 8 100 Shutdown. Check b = 0, dh » 0°, switch heading vernier to "·Y." Maintain 5°.
             
4. 121 200 4700 5 7 Roll and yaw RAS "ON."
             
5. 158 222 4600   4 Peak altitude. Perform pitch oscillation at 2°/sec. Extend speed brakes to 20°, set dh to -25°.
             
6. 194 200 4700 »10 6 Terminate pitch oscillation at -5°. Pitch RAS "ON." Pull up to a = 21°.
             
7. 261 87 4200 19 600 Hdot = 600 fps, reduce a to maintain Hdot » -500 fps. Extend speed brakes to 35°.
             
8.           Cuddeback - Vector to High Key, speed brakes as required. ASAS "OFF," Roll and Yaw "OFF," perform moderate left and right roll at 8°.
             
9.           High Key - check flap and "Squat" circuit breakers in. Data calibrate. Before APU shutdown, cycle flaps, set stabilizer trim to zero, data "OFF."

NOTES:

1. q vernier will be set at 34°, a crosspointer will null at 21°.

2. Emergency Lakes: Hidden Hills & Cuddeback.

3. Flight Duration: Approximately 10 minutes.

4. Flight plan based on 57,250# thrust engine.

Total burn time at 100% = 86 sec.

Launch wt. = 33,000#, Burnout wt. = 14,950#, 300# allowed for in-flight jettison.

GROUND RULES FOR NO LAUNCH: 1. Radio, Radar or TM malfunction.

2. BCS System failure.

3. Ball Nose, Inertial Platform or APU Gear Box malfunction.

4. Failure of any SAS channel.
